Question: Is XML more flexible than JSON?

Is XML more readable than JSON?

It is a W3C recommendation. Extensible Markup Language (XML) is a markup language that defines a set of rules for encoding documents in a format that is both human-readable and machine-readable.

Example :

JSON XML
It is less secured. It is more secured than JSON.
It doesn’t supports comments. It supports comments.

Is JSON easier than XML?

JSON is simpler than XML, but XML is more powerful. For common applications, JSON’s terse semantics result in code that is easier to follow. For applications with complex requirements surrounding data interchange, such as in enterprise, the powerful features of XML can significantly reduce software risk.

Is XML more compact than JSON?

JSON parsing is generally faster than XML parsing. JSON is a more compact format, meaning it weighs far less on the wire than the more verbose XML. … Formatted JSON is generally easier to read than formatted XML.

How XML is more secure than JSON?

There is no difference security wise between JSON and XML. The “insecurities” referred to by people regarding JSON have to do with the way JSON can (but should never be) parsed in Javascript. JSON is based on the syntax for coding objects in javascript, so evaluating a JSON result in javascript returns a valid object.

IT IS INTERESTING:  You asked: Why do we override hashCode in Java?

Is XML used today?

XML is used extensively in today’s ‘e’ world – banking services, online retail stores, integrating industrial systems, etc. One can put as many different types of information in the XML and it still remains simple.

Why is XML slow?

XML has a reputation for being big and slow. … XML files need to go through complex parsing and transformations, which can take up considerable processing power and time.

Is JSON replacing XML?

Yes, JSON is rapidly replacing XML for RPC-style communication: not just AJAX from browser, but server to server.

Is JSON still used?

Even today, nearly all of these standards are still used and actively maintained despite the proliferation of JSON into the current year. JSON, a data interchange format native to Javascript, is easier to deal with than the XML in the AJAX applications found in web clients.

When should I use XML?

Some common uses of XML include:

  1. Web publishing: With XML, users can create and customize interactive web pages. …
  2. Web tasks: XML may be used for web searching and automating tasks. …
  3. General applications: All kinds of applications can benefit from XML as it offers a streamlined method of accessing information.

What is better than XML?

The more lightweight JSON (Javascript object notation) has become a popular alternative to XML for various reasons. A couple obvious ones are: Less verbose- XML uses more words than necessary. JSON is faster- Parsing XML software is slow and cumbersome.

What is purpose of XML schema?

The purpose of an XML Schema is to define the legal building blocks of an XML document: the elements and attributes that can appear in a document. the number of (and order of) child elements. data types for elements and attributes.

IT IS INTERESTING:  How do you return a JSON response in Python?
Categories JS